u/Gullible-Ad-8370 1d ago
Hello! Does anyone know of any panda (or reverse panda) chronos that have a moonphase?
Only one I’ve found is the Zenith and it’s above my price range, which is around 5k.
2
u/flawed_projection 1d ago
You're hunting for a pretty specific combo there. The panda dial with a moonphase narrows things down fast, most brands just slap a date window on and call it a day.
At that budget you might dig into some of the older Longines Master Collection chronos, they did a few with moonphase complications and some had that high contrast white dial with black subdials. Not pure panda territory but close enough that it scratches the itch. Could also poke around the pre-owned market for a Maurice Lacroix masterpiece chrono moonphase, they pop up occasionally and the dial layout is cleaner than you'd expect.
Might need to compromise on the exact panda execution since the moonphase already eats up a lot of dial real estate. The hunt is half the fun anyway.
